Keith N. Batten is a lawyer practicing insurance and tort liability. Keith N. received a degree from University of Melbourne in 1984, and has been licensed for 36 years. Keith N. practices at Borden Ladner Gervais LLP in Toronto, ON.

Representative Cases & TransactionsCasesRepresentative Work: 1604945 Ontario Inc. v. Lloyd's Underwriters, [2010] ILR 1 4969 - upheld absolute asbestos exclusion in commercial policy.
Clausen v. Royal & SunAlliance Insurance Company of Canada (November 9, 2004 - Ont. SCJ) - upheld sexual abuse exclusion in homeowner's policy.
Blue Mountain (Town) v. Royal & SunAlliance Insurance Company of Canada (October 4, 2004 - Ont. CA).
Re Laidlaw Inc. (2003), 46 CCLI (3d) 263 (Ont. SCJ) - successfully obtained order for first come first served distribution where known claims exceeded policy limits.
Thompson v. Warriner (May 7, 2002 - Ont. CA) - Upheld abuse exclusion in commercial policy.
